In these examples, the source of selection on a trait coevolves with the trait itself, therefore causation is reciprocal and developmental processes potentially become relevant to evolutionary accounts. For instance, a peacock’s tail evolves through mating preferences in peahens, and those preferences coevolve with the male trait.

In persuasive communication, the order of the information's presentation influences opinion formation. The law of primacy in persuasion, otherwise known as a primacy effect, as postulated by Frederick Hansen Lund in 1925 holds that the side of an issue presented first will have greater effectiveness in persuasion than the side presented subsequently.
